Output 95120eb4ef4e5f64210da73637909c79986c387260de3029424e8dd72c22e058:1

value
420700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8f827e039b58ad730e9017a6a9612c1aa184bff OP_EQUAL
address
3MUFA9JYb8RaZPyD2WW3iUiTwKysR28g7t
transaction
95120eb4ef4e5f64210da73637909c79986c387260de3029424e8dd72c22e058
spent
true